"There should be at least a thread of loyalty. Morally, he owes Newcastle
another year," said Shepherd.
Owen has been plagued by various injuries since his move to St James's Park
in August 2005,
making just 52 starts and scoring 29 goals.
"He has been injured a lot of the time since I signed him and he has barely
played one in four games that he could have done had he been fit," Shepherd
told the Daily Express.
"He should remember what the club did for him, especially after his World
Cup injury in 2006 in Germany. We looked after him and ensured he had the
best care for the next year.
"I personally went to (Fifa president) Sepp Blatter, and as a result we got
the international insurance changed to cover not just £50,000 of a player's
wages but £100,000.
"Michael won't want to hear what I am saying but that's the way it is. They
say there is no loyalty in football any more but this is an extreme case.
"He has been very well paid, handsomely paid, for four years and there should
be some return for Newcastle."
